Output fa28785ee668c92bc8766f75c0e68836c8b57caa42a63d26543261966fd098d8:25

value
39258751
script pubkey
OP_0 OP_PUSHBYTES_32 c7918fdd7a73eeccd8e1b644aac770a1548bbdd80b9faf2cd517bd90ab8076b5
address
bc1qc7gclht6w0hvek8pkez243ms592gh0wcpw067tx4z77ep2uqw66sfery7y
transaction
fa28785ee668c92bc8766f75c0e68836c8b57caa42a63d26543261966fd098d8
spent
true